Engine |
|
Engine type | petrol |
Engine location | front, transverse |
Engine capacity, cm³ | 1969 |
Boost type | turbocharging |
Maximum power, hp/kW at rpm | 320 / 235 at 5700 |
Maximum torque, N*m at rpm | 400 at 2200 - 5400 |
Cylinder arrangement | in-line |
Number of cylinders | 4 |
Number of valves per cylinder | 4 |
Engine power supply system | direct injection into the combustion chamber |
Compression ratio | 10.3 |
Cylinder diameter and piston stroke, mm | 82 × 93.2 |
General information |
|
Brand country | Sweden |
Model assembly | Sweden |
Car class | E |
Number of doors | 4 |
Performance indicators |
|
Fuel consumption, l city / highway / combined | — / — / 7.3 |
Fuel type | Super (95) |
Acceleration to 100 km/h, s | 5.8 |
CO2 emissions, g/km | 169 |
Sizes in mm |
|
Length | 4963 |
Width | 1890 |
Height | 1443 |
Wheelbase | 2941 |
Ground clearance | 152 |
Front track width | 1638 |
Rear track width | 1639 |
Suspension and brakes |
|
Type of front suspension | independent, spring |
Type of rear suspension | independent, spring |
Front brakes | disk ventilated |
Rear brakes | disk ventilated |
Transmission |
|
Transmission | automatic |
Number of gears | 8 |
Drive type | full |
Volume and weight |
|
Fuel tank capacity, l | 50 |
Curb weight, kg | 1800 |
Trunk volume min/max, l | 500 |
The Volvo S90, a flagship sedan from the Swedish automaker, represents the pinnacle of luxury and engineering excellence. Produced between 2015 and 2016, this model combines cutting-edge technology, refined design, and impressive performance. With its 2.0-liter turbocharged engine, all-wheel drive, and automatic transmission, the S90 is a vehicle that appeals to those seeking both comfort and power. This article delves into the key features, strengths, and potential drawbacks of the Volvo S90, providing a comprehensive overview for potential buyers.
At the heart of the Volvo S90 lies a 2.0-liter turbocharged petrol engine, delivering an impressive 320 horsepower and 400 Nm of torque. This powertrain enables the sedan to acc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in just 5.8 seconds, making it a strong contender in its class. The engine's in-line 4-cylinder configuration, combined with direct injection and turbocharging, ensures efficient fuel consumption of 7.3 liters per 100 km in combined driving conditions. The 8-speed automatic transmission and full-time all-wheel drive system further enhance the driving experience, offering smooth gear shifts and excellent traction in various road conditions.
The Volvo S90 boasts a sleek and sophisticated design, characterized by its 4963 mm length, 1890 mm width, and 1443 mm height. The sedan's wheelbase of 2941 mm ensures ample interior space, providing comfort for both driver and passengers. The ground clearance of 152 mm strikes a balance between sporty handling and practicality, while the 500-liter trunk capacity offers generous storage for luggage or daily essentials. The S90's aerodynamic profile and minimalist Scandinavian design language make it a standout in the luxury sedan segment.
